The Fisher King – egocentric DJ causes a man to murder and commit suicide, and must comfort one of the victim’s estranged and delusional husband.
The Doctor (with William Hurt) – a bitter and entirely uncaring doctor becomes infected with a horrible cancer, which changes his ways.
Blood In, Blood Out – story of a latino family’s upbringing in gang-ridden L.A., where the main brother goes from a thug to a police officer.
Carlito’s Way (in a sense) – a once powerful and idolized gangster tries to travel a straight and narrow road, but his past follows him like a shadow.
Schindler’s List – a seemingly selfish and narcissistic man ends up gaining enough influence and power to save hundreds of Jews during the holocaust.
